Residential Fumigation in Ann Arbor, MI
Residential fumigation services involve the controlled application of fumigants to eliminate pests such as termites, bed bugs, or other invasive insects that can damage homes or cause discomfort. These services are typically requested for complete house treatments, especially when infestations are widespread or persistent. Homeowners often seek fumigation to protect their property’s structural integrity, prevent costly repairs, or ensure a pest-free living environment. Before requesting fumigation, property owners should understand the scope of the treatment, including preparation requirements, the duration of the process, and any necessary safety precautions to ensure the health and safety of residents and pets.
It is important for homeowners to clarify which pests are being targeted and to discuss any specific concerns related to the property’s construction or occupancy. Proper preparation, such as removing food, personal belongings, and certain household items, is often required to facilitate effective treatment. Property owners should also inquire about post-treatment procedures, including ventilation and re-entry guidelines. Understanding these aspects helps ensure a smooth process and effective pest control results, providing peace of mind that the property will be thoroughly treated and protected.

Residential Fumigation Questions
What types of pests can be eliminated with fumigation? Fumigation effectively targets a variety of pests including termites, bed bugs, cockroaches, and stored product pests.
Is fumigation suitable for residential properties? Yes, fumigation is a common method for treating residential properties to eliminate severe pest infestations.
How should properties be prepared before fumigation? Property owners should remove food, personal items, and cover or seal valuables to ensure safety and effectiveness.
What areas are typically treated during fumigation? The entire interior space, including walls, furniture, and other hidden areas, is treated to ensure complete pest eradication.
